Bio

As a Queer religious trauma therapist, I work from a trauma informed and lived experience stance. I understand the profound impact that religious experiences can have on individuals and am here to provide an accepting and non-judgmental space to explore your inner world.

 I will be releasing my new workbook “Embracing Queerness and Faith” early 2024 which I am hopeful will bring an internal sense of authenticity and freedom to many.

 Currently living and working in Goulburn on Gundungarra Land in my private practice Anchored Counselling Services but offering therapy worldwide (except US & Canada).

 I am equal parts professional and compassionate with a dash of sarcasm and humour that make the therapeutic journey even more relatable and enriching. I also have an incredibly cute and furry co-therapist Naya; she is a sweet and intuitive Cavoodle.

About your host

Profile picture for Samantha Sellers

Samantha Sellers

Sam is a registered therapist in Australia; she specialises in Religious Trauma, Deconstruction and the Queer Community. She works locally in Goulburn, NSW and online worldwide (except US & Canada)

She values the privilege that she gets to sit with people, hear their story and share in the highs and lows of the thing we call life. Sam loves nothing more than being a part of someone feeling seen and heard.

Sam is a proudly queer woman and married to the wonderful Chrissy and together they have a sweet Cavoodle named Naya who is a frequent guest in the therapy space.
